What is the OTCQX?
QTCQX is the newest premier OTC market tier in the U.S. for trusted companies that want to distinguish themselves from the thousands of other companies trading over-the-counter (Pink Sheets, OTCBB, etc). OTCQX companies offer greater visibility and access to investors, with the option of complying with OTCQX's Alternative Disclosure Guidelines rather than Sarbanes-Oxley.
For growth companies that desire a future listing on NASDAQ or NYSE Alternext, OTCQX offers the benefit of being part of a growing market tier with increased U.S. investor visibility and association with large, globally recognized companies. Most important to many growing companies, there is no Sarbanes-Oxley to deal with.
Why Investors like OTCQX
OTCQX separates out the credible companies from the large number of economically distressed and questionable companies that trade OTC. Companies that list on OTCQX demonstrate their commitment to providing superior information to investors and maintaining the highest quality standards.
OTCQX is fully electronic and gives investors access through all major online and full-service brokerage firms in the U.S., including Schwab, E*TRADE, Scottrade, TD Ameritrade, and Fidelity. Trades are settled and cleared in the U.S. similar to any NASDAQ or NYSE stock and trade reports are disseminated through Yahoo, Bloomberg, Reuters, and most other financial data providers. In addition, investors can view Real-Time Level 2 Quotes for all OTCQX companies for free on otcqx.com providing access to detailed market data, including market depth.

OTCQX U.S. Requirements:.
- Ongoing operations (no shells, blank check or special purpose acquisition companies);
- A minimum bid price of $0.10 (for preceding 90 business days);
- The company may not be subject to any bankruptcy or reorganization proceedings;
- The company must be duly organized, validly existing and in good standing under the laws of each jurisdiction in which the company is organized;
- At least 50 beneficial shareholders, each owning at least 100 shares of the Company's common stock;
- Ongoing quarterly and audited annual financial reports posted on OTCQX.com, a premier website for qualifying companies (SEC Registered issuers can use EDGAR); and
- Inclusion in the Standard & Poor's Corporation Records or Mergent Manuals (fka Moody's Manuals), which satisfies the Blue Sky requirements for secondary transactions in many states, together with a list of any other states in which the security is Blue Sky compliant and eligible to be sold by brokers in those states;
- DAD Letter of Introduction upon application process completion and quarterly and annually thereafter to Pink OTC Markets Inc. confirming that the issuer has made adequate current information publicly available and meets the tier inclusion requirements.
OTCQX U.S. Premier Requirements
- Designed to identify issuers that are of the size and quality to list on a National Stock Exchange. Additional requirements include:
- A minimum bid price of $1(for preceding 90 business days);
- At least 100 beneficial shareholders, each owning at least 100 shares of the company's common stock;
- The company meets the financial qualifications of the continued listing on the NASDAQ Capital Market;
- Conduct Annual shareholders' meetings; and
- The company meets all of the requirements of the OTCQX U.S. Tier above.
Application Fee: $5,000 Annual Fee: $15,000
